Overview:
Are you a compassionate professional dedicated to making a difference in your community? Nurturing Care is seeking experienced Housing Navigators , Day Habilitation Specialists , and Care Managers to join our team. As a patient-centered organization, we are proud to be part of the CalAIM initiative, specifically the Enhanced Care Management (ECM) and Community Supports (CS) Program. This initiative focuses on providing high-quality care to Medi-Cal members insured with Molina, ensuring exceptional support for underserved populations.

In this hybrid role , you will combine telephonic outreach with essential face-to-face interactions to build supportive relationships with our members. Your efforts will specifically address the needs of populations such as:

  • Adults and families experiencing homelessness
  • Adults and/or children at risk of avoidable hospital or emergency department utilization
  • Adults and/or children with serious mental health and/or substance use disorder (SUD) needs
  • Adults and/or children with intellectual and developmental disabilities (I/DD)
  • Adults and/or minors who are pregnant and postpartum

What We Offer:

  • Day Habilitation Services: Provide members with support to build independent living skills, such as money management, communication, and accessing community resources, while promoting social engagement and personal growth.
  • Housing Navigation Services: Assist members in securing safe and stable housing by conducting housing searches, coordinating with landlords, submitting housing applications, and facilitating financial assistance such as deposits.
  • Case Management Services: Deliver holistic support to members by conducting assessments, creating individualized care plans, coordinating resources, and fostering collaboration among healthcare providers, social services, and the members’ support system.

Roles and Responsibilities:

  • Outreach and Engagement: Conduct in-person and telephonic outreach to Medi-Cal members, providing a warm, empathetic approach to establish and maintain positive relationships.
  • Risk and Needs Assessment: Complete thorough risk assessments and intake assessments to evaluate members' overall health, housing status, and independent living skills.
  • Care Planning: Develop and implement individualized care plans based on comprehensive assessments, ensuring alignment with members' physical, mental, and emotional needs and preferences.
  • Day Habilitation Support: Guide members in developing essential life skills, accessing community resources, and achieving greater independence.
  • Housing Navigation: Help members locate and secure housing, coordinate financial assistance, and address barriers to obtaining stable housing.
  • Ongoing Support: Offer continuous guidance to members, their interdisciplinary care team, and their support system, including motivational interviewing and behavioral health counseling.
  • Collaboration: Work closely with healthcare providers, community stakeholders, social services, and care teams to ensure seamless care transitions and comprehensive support.
  • Documentation: Maintain accurate member records and provide clear, detailed documentation of all interactions and care plans.
  • Caseload Management: Handle a large caseload (maximum of 50) with efficiency and adaptability, ensuring each member receives the attention and resources they need.
